What Are Fan Fiction Hypersigils?
Fan Fiction Hypersigils are a creative magical technique where practitioners write stories involving popular culture characters infused with their specific desires. By using intentions into narratives, practitioners harness the subconscious and emotional resonance of storytelling to manifest goals. This method extends hypersigils—powerful symbols or stories designed to encode intent—by employing fan fiction as a dynamic vessel. #
How Do Fan Fiction Hypersigils Work?
The core principle lies in embedding magical desires within compelling stories featuring familiar characters. The act of writing or reading fan fiction becomes a ritual that channels energy into the narrative, creating a bridge between the subconscious mind and the universe. According to I in Pop Culture Magic 2.0, narrative stories are tools because they evoke strong emotional responses and subconscious associations, which are key to effective manifestation. Practitioners select characters or settings aligned with their intent. For example, a story about a hero overcoming obstacles can symbolize your own journey toward success. Repeating the story, visualizing outcomes, and engaging emotionally intensify the magic. The narrative is a hypersigil, continuously working on your behalf. #
